Stellar time machines

Add the stars of summer to your time travel escapades.
RELATED TOPICS: STARS
ChapleGlenn
In my January column, “Time travel,” I spelled out the distances to the brightest stars of winter, not just in light-years but in worldly events that occurred when their light began the journey earthward. With summer in full swing (at least in the Northern Hemisphere), let’s take a trip back in time with some 1st-magnitude stars currently visible in northern skies.
